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is a power supply shut-off control device. This device includes a power conversion device, a controller, a current detection device, and a comparison device. The comparison device outputs a shut-off start signal when the detected current exceeds a preset threshold. Additionally, the shut-off device is designed to maintain the shut-off state until a latch release signal is received. Another notable patent is for a motor control device and air-conditioning apparatus. This device supplies a three-phase voltage to two motors connected in parallel and includes a current detection device that monitors the three-phase currents. The controller can determine failures in the switching device and adjust the operational state of the switches accordingly.
